Fort Lauderdale properties often sit in communities with active HOAs and, in some areas, within city zones that require special attention to drainage and environmental impact. Miami Hydroseeding works within these local rules so your new lawn does not run into compliance issues after it is installed.
We help you interpret HOA landscape guidelines regarding turf coverage, approved grass types, and restrictions on bare soil. Many Fort Lauderdale associations along canals and interior lakes do not allow prolonged exposed soil near banks because of runoff concerns. In these situations, we design hydroseeding plans that include fast-germinating cover species and, when required, erosion control blankets or coir matting that satisfy HOA and city expectations for bank stabilization.
For new construction or major additions, your building permit set may already specify sod or seeding as a condition of final inspection. When hydroseeding is allowed in place of sod, we provide documentation of the seed mix, application date, and erosion control measures so your contractor can close out inspections with the city. On sloped lots and fill pads near drainage easements, we pay close attention to Broward County stormwater requirements to help avoid issues related to sediment leaving your site during heavy summer rains.
Fort Lauderdaleโs frequent afternoon storms and seasonal king tides can affect how water moves across your yard. We look carefully at drainage paths, swales, and curb inlets so that our hydroseeding work aligns with existing grading and any recorded easements. If we see conditions that could trigger concern during an inspection, such as steep disturbed slopes near public right of way, we suggest practical solutions before they become violations. In Fort Lauderdale, erosion challenges often show up along canal banks, raised house pads, and driveways that were widened or relocated. Miami Hydroseeding provides slope and bank erosion control hydroseeding solutions that work with the cityโs flat but water-sensitive landscape.
On properties that back up to waterways or retention ponds, even modest slopes can wash out under summer downpours or strong afternoon storms. We apply hydroseed with tackifiers and, when needed, erosion control blankets or matting that anchor seed and soil while roots establish. Where HOAs or city reviewers require a specific level of protection near water, we select materials that are accepted in Broward County for stabilization without using products that could break loose and enter canals.
Driveway and construction disturbance repair is a frequent request in Fort Lauderdaleโs older neighborhoods, where utility upgrades, new pools, or home renovations cut through established lawns. We restore these disturbed zones by regrading ruts, redistributing or importing topsoil, and hydroseeding with blends that match the surrounding lawn as closely as possible. This helps avoid the checkerboard look that comes from patching with mismatched sod.
For raised foundations and new builds on imported fill, we focus on stabilizing side slopes and backyards where soil meets retaining walls or neighboring properties. Mismanaged runoff in these areas can send sediment into sidewalks, streets, and storm drains, which can create issues with neighbors and the city. Our erosion control strategies for Fort Lauderdale include careful attention to where water will travel during heavy rain, along with hydroseeding plans that encourage rapid coverage and deep root development in these vulnerable zones.

We start with topsoil, grading, and site preparation that is appropriate for Fort Lauderdaleโs sandy base soils and occasional pockets of fill from past construction. Our crews remove construction debris, old roots, and compacted layers that prevent water from soaking in evenly. We adjust grades to direct stormwater toward approved drainage paths and away from house slabs, driveways, and neighboring properties, which is especially important in low-lying parts of the city.
For premium lawns, we can design blends that balance durability with appearance, with options for higher traffic front yards, quieter side yards, and areas around outdoor kitchens or fire pits. Where salt spray or occasional saltwater intrusion is a concern, such as properties closer to tidal areas, we factor that into species selection to reduce long-term stress on the turf.
After hydroseeding, we provide a clear watering and mowing schedule tailored to Fort Lauderdaleโs typical pattern of dry winters and wet summers. We coordinate with your existing or planned irrigation system so coverage and timing support germination without wasting water.
